And We did certainly create man out of clay from an altered black mud. 26 And the jinn We created before, of intensely hot fire. 27 And recall what time thy Lord said unto the angels: verily I am about to create a man from ringing clay of loam moulded. 28 And when I have fashioned him and breathed into him of My spirit, bow before him in homage;" 29 So the angels prostrated themselves, all of them together. 30 save Iblis: he refused to be among those who prostrated themselves. 31 God asked Iblis, "What made you not join the others in prostration?" 32 He said: I am not one to prostrate myself unto a mortal whom Thou hast created out of potter's clay of black mud altered! 33 (Allah) said: 'Begone, you are accursed! 34 and will be subjected to condemnation until the Day of Judgment." 35 Iblis said: "My Lord! Grant me respite till the Day when they will be resurrected." 36 He answered: 'You are among those reprieved 37 until the day of a known time." 38 (satan) said: 'My Lord, for Your perverting me, I shall make (matters) in the earth seem most fair to them and I shall pervert all, 39 Save such of them as are Thy perfectly devoted slaves. 40 [Allah] said, "This is a path [of return] to Me [that is] straight. 41 "For over My servants no authority shalt thou have, except such as put themselves in the wrong and follow thee." 42 And surely Hell is the promised place of them all: 43 It has seven gates; for every gate is of them a portion designated." 44
